    Every year, the U.S. Diversity Immigrant Visa Program — popularly known as the DV Lottery or Green Card Lottery — opens a window for people from countries with historically low immigration to the U.S. to apply for permanent residence. This year, the DV-2027 lottery is expected to open again in October 2025, giving you a fresh opportunity to enter.

    Let’s dive into how this works, what’s new, and how you can maximize your chances.

    What Is the Diversity Visa Program?

    • The DV Program allocates up to 55,000 immigrant visas every fiscal year by random selection.
    • It is designed to promote diversity among U.S. immigrants by giving a chance to applicants from countries that have had low rates of U.S. immigration in recent years.
    • You do not need a job offer or a family sponsor to apply. The entry is free (for most years) and open to individuals from eligible countries who meet basic education or work experience criteria.

    Who Is Eligible?

    To participate in the DV Lottery, you must satisfy three main criteria:

    1. Country of Birth: You must be born in an eligible country (i.e. one that has sent fewer than 50,000 immigrants to the U.S. over the last five years).

      • Countries with high emigration may be excluded in a given year.
      • If your country is excluded, sometimes you may claim eligibility through your spouse’s country of birth (if that country is eligible) or, in rare cases, through a parent’s country.
    2. Education or Work Experience: You need either:

      • A high school diploma (or its equivalent), or
      • Two years of work experience, within the last five years, in a job that requires at least two years of training.
    3. Single Entry: Only one entry per person is allowed. Multiple entries will disqualify you.

    What’s New This Year?

    $1 Entry Fee (Proposed)

    A major update: Starting October 16, 2025, the U.S. Department of State is planning to impose a $1 electronic registration fee for all DV Lottery entries.

    • This is the first time there is a fee just to enter.
    • The traditional DV application/visa fees remain separate (for those selected).
    • Be ready for this change — it’s meant to help reduce fraud and manage costs more fairly.

    Strengthened Identity Checks

    To curb fraud, the State Department is proposing enhanced identity verification during the registration process.

    One expected requirement: uploading a scan of a valid passport’s biographic page during entry.

    This aims to ensure only legitimate, documented candidates enter the lottery.

    How to Apply (Step-by-Step)

    1. Wait for the official registration window to open (likely October 2025).
    2. Go to the official U.S. State Department DV entry site: dvprogram.state.gov
    3. Fill out the Electronic DV Entry Form (DS-5501) carefully, including personal details, passport info, and photos.
    4. Submit before the deadline. Be sure your form is error-free — mistakes can lead to disqualification.
    5. Save your confirmation number. This is critical: you’ll need it to check your selection status later.

    After You Enter — What Happens Next?

    • Results are typically released in May following the entry window. For DV-2026, results were posted on May 3, 2025.
    • You must use your confirmation number to check your result. The U.S. government will not send letters, phone calls, or emails to notify you.
    • If selected, you become eligible to apply for an immigrant visa or adjust status (if you are in the U.S.). But selection does not guarantee a visa. You still must meet all legal requirements.
    • Visas must be issued before the end of the fiscal year for which they were selected.

    Tips to Maximize Your Chances

    • Be accurate and honest — avoid common errors in name, date of birth, photo specifications.
    • Apply early when the window opens — don’t wait until the last minute.
    • Keep your confirmation number safe — without it, you cannot check status.
    • Avoid scams — the lottery entry is free (except the new $1 fee). The government will never ask you to pay in advance outside the official portal.
    • Stay updated on official announcements — rules, eligible countries, and procedures can change year to year.
